Picked up this Dart a year ago, got the engine running, did a little work in the engine bay, and it's pretty much sat since then. As you can see from the pictures, the car is pretty solid. It does have it's dings and dents, but not much rust to contend with. realistically this is the best candidate for a garage paint job race car i've seen for a while for someone with some body skills. Engine bay has been painted black and inner fenders are in nice shape. Floor boards are very solid. Have very nice black door panels. Gorgeous black headliner, nice black seat belts. Already installed is a complete 440 and 727 transmission (engine has run in last 6 months).A body 8 3/4 with 3.73 and a sure grip. Already installed are under body, large tube, full length headers, Which are ceramic coated.440 engine, complete minus carb. 727 big block trans with (B&M?) converter extra disc brake setup with upper and lower arms, upper and lower spindles, calipers(would need replaced or rebuild). and caliper brackets. also have large bolt pattern rear drums to make this a big bolt pattern car after you completed the disc swap. also has usable driveshaftradiator and fan shroudfront buckets with working sliders. have all glass minus windshield.aluminum slot wheels in nice shape.Has good manual steering box in body the engine/trans combo, rear end, and headers, would all bring $1000 a piece, adding up to 3,000. This is a great project car for someone with some time and/or looking for a great drag car project. The only minor thing is i don't have a signable title since this was sold as a racecar project.
